What is a Business Coach?

A business coach is a professional who helps entrepreneurs, leaders, and business owners improve their business practices by offering advice, strategies, and personalized guidance. Unlike a consultant, who typically provides specific solutions to problems or projects, a business coach focuses on empowering the individual or team to find their own solutions. They do not just offer advice; they guide their clients to develop their own leadership skills, set achievable goals, and take actionable steps toward business growth.

The role of a business coach goes beyond simply providing recommendations. A good coach creates a supportive environment where business owners can reflect on their challenges, make better decisions, and develop self-awareness. They help their clients unlock the potential within themselves, allowing them to see their business from a new perspective.

In essence, a business coach is there to help you grow as a leader, improve your skills, and boost your business performance by providing guidance in a structured, supportive way.

The Process of Working with a Business Coach

Working with a business coach typically begins with an initial consultation where you discuss your goals, challenges, and current business situation. During this phase, the coach assesses your needs and determines how they can best support you. This is the time to establish clear goals and expectations for the coaching relationship.

Once the coaching process begins, you’ll work together to create a customized plan that aligns with your vision and objectives. Your coach will help you break down large goals into smaller, manageable tasks, making it easier to track progress. They may also provide resources, strategies, and tools to help you achieve your objectives.

As you work through the coaching process, regular check-ins will occur to ensure that you are staying on track. Your coach will review your progress, offer feedback, and adjust the plan as needed. This ongoing support is crucial for sustaining growth and ensuring that you’re continually improving.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is the difference between a business coach and a business consultant? A business coach focuses on empowering individuals to solve their own problems by providing guidance and support. In contrast, a business consultant offers specific solutions to problems or projects.
